Output a25de831aa39c855679a0ef2aab12cbdd71dbcda1d704e65ea42b86d29706d68:12

value
21172021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8221accbf91e771b4d1219c4ae2576320ab06e7 OP_EQUAL
address
3H22JQXWtDkLkULPAYi4bNC23hzfLkud8y
transaction
a25de831aa39c855679a0ef2aab12cbdd71dbcda1d704e65ea42b86d29706d68
spent
true